Virtual Cancer Genomics: An Accessible and Effective Approach to Research Training for Undergraduates
Erica L Gerace1, Sarah Wojiski2
1Genomic Education, The Jackson Laboratory for Genomic Medicine, Farmington, CT, USA. erica.gerace@jax.org.
Summary
A free virtual cancer genomics short course successfully trained diverse undergraduates nationwide. The accessible format enhanced interest in science and clarified career paths for over 90% of participants.
Area of Science:
- Genomics
- Cancer Research
- Biomedicine Education
Background:
- Undergraduate cancer research training is often limited by geography and capacity.
- Diversifying the cancer research workforce requires accessible training programs.
Purpose of the Study:
- To design and implement a free, virtual short course in cancer genomics for US undergraduates.
- To broaden access to cancer research training, prioritizing underrepresented students.
Main Methods:
- A 2-week virtual short course in cancer genomics was developed.
- Recruitment strategies targeted underrepresented students.
- Tiered engagement with synchronous and asynchronous activities accommodated diverse student needs.
Main Results:
- The course successfully scaled without compromising student experience.
- Over 90% of students found the course effective for learning cancer genomics.
- Participants reported increased interest in science and clarified career paths.
Conclusions:
- Accessible virtual training formats are valuable for engaging undergraduates in cancer genomics.
- This model effectively broadens participation in cancer research.
- The course positively impacted student attitudes towards science and career development.

Genomics is the science of genomes: it is the study of all the genetic material of an organism. In humans, the genome consists of information carried in 23 pairs of chromosomes in the nucleus, as well as mitochondrial DNA. In genomics, both coding and non-coding DNA is sequenced and analyzed. Genes usually encode proteins necessary for the proper functioning of a healthy cell. Mutations can often cause changes to the gene expression pattern, thereby altering the phenotype.
When the function of certain critical genes, especially those involved in cell cycle regulation and cell growth signaling cascades, gets disrupted, it upsets the cell cycle progression. Such cells with unchecked cell cycles start proliferating uncontrollably and eventually develop into tumors.

Cancer treatment vaccines are a rapidly evolving field that offers a promising approach to immunotherapy. Unlike traditional vaccines that prevent diseases, cancer treatment vaccines are designed to treat existing cancers by stimulating the immune system to recognize and attack cancer cells.
